The exhibition of the Canadian-Serbian artist, Vessna Perunovich, Home Paradigm: A New Place of Belonging which thematically summarizes the last fifteen years of the artist's work, was opened on March 10 2023 in the Gallery-legacy of Milica Zorić and Rodoljub Čolaković in Belgrade. Marijana Kolarić, director of the Museum of Contemporary Art in Belgrade, James Norman, Canada's ambassador to Serbia, artist Vessna Perunovich, and exhibition curator Miroslav Karić spoke at the opening of the exhibition.
Placed on all three levels of the Gallery, the exhibition gathers the artist's works created in the period after the 2000, including installations with ready-made objects, drawings, photographs, video works and site-specific interventions. In addition to several key works from the mentioned period of the author's oeuvre (House of Exile, Cradle), there were presented her most recent production, such as large-format installations (Shifting Shelter, Archive of Insignificant Losses).
The exhibition lasts until May 21, 2023
